How Much Does Car Insurance Cost in Thompson's Station, TN?

The good news for vehicle owners in Thompson's Station is that the average cost of car insurance in Tennessee is lower than the national average. Taking the time to compare rates from a few different insurance providers lets you be sure you are getting your coverage at a reasonable price.

  • National average annual car insurance cost: $1,311
  • Tennessee's average annual car insurance cost: $1,263

An average rate can only give you a general idea of what you might be expected to pay. Car insurance companies base their premiums on several factors such as:

  • Your vehicle's make, model, year, value, and condition
  • Your age, gender, occupation, and marital status
  • Your driving record, insurance claims history, and credit score
  • Information about any other licensed drivers in your household
  • The auto theft and collision rate in the vicinity of your home
  • The amount and types of coverage you want to include in your policy
  • The size of your deductible

Is Car Insurance Required in Thompson's Station, TN?

To comply with state law, vehicle owners in Thompson's Station must either carry a car insurance policy or, with approval, self-insure. If you want to self-insure, you will need to pay a non-refundable $500 application fee, and you will have to post a bond, certificate of deposit, or letter of credit for $500,000. 

Most people in this state opt to purchase a car insurance policy. If you are among them, your car insurance policy must meet or exceed Tennessee's minimum coverage requirements. This means your policy must include:

  • Auto liability coverage: This pays for other people's property damage and medical bills if you are at fault for a collision. Your liability coverage must consist of at least:
    • $25,000 worth of bodily injury liability coverage per person
    • $50,000 worth of bodily injury liability coverage per accident
    • $15,000 worth of property damage liability coverage per accident

Additionally, though it is not required by law, you may also need to include physical damage coverage in your car insurance policy. Lenders typically require this coverage if you are financing your vehicle, and dealerships require it if you are leasing. Physical damage coverage includes:

  • Collision coverage: This covers the cost to repair or replace your vehicle if it is damaged or totaled in a collision, regardless of fault.
  • Comprehensive coverage: This covers the cost to repair or replace your vehicle if it is damaged or totaled by a non-collision event such as a hailstorm or theft.

What Else Does Car Insurance Cover in Thompson's Station, TN?

In addition to the coverage mentioned above, most car insurance companies in Tennessee offer several coverage options that you can choose to include in your policy. These may include:

  • Medical payments coverage: This helps cover the cost of medical treatments for you and your passengers if you are injured in a collision, regardless of fault. It can pay for the things your health insurance may not, such as copays, deductibles, and ambulance services.
  • Uninsured motorist coverage: This can compensate you for your injuries and property damage if an uninsured, underinsured, or hit-and-run driver is at fault for a collision with you.
  • Glass replacement coverage: This can pay to replace cracked or damaged safety glass in your windshield, windows, or sunroof.
  • Towing and roadside assistance coverage: This covers the cost of service if your car breaks down and you need to call for help, such as if your engine overheats, you blow a gasket, or you run out of gas.
  • Gap insurance: This can buy out your lease or pay off your car loan if your vehicle is totaled in a covered event and you still owe more than the car is worth.
  • Rental car reimbursement insurance: This can cover the cost of renting a car while you are having yours repaired for damage sustained in a covered event.
  • Umbrella insurance: This is a separate policy that enables you to affordably boost your liability coverage well beyond the limitations of your car insurance policy.

Be sure to review the details and costs of all available coverage options when deciding which choices are a good fit for you and your family.

What Is the Penalty for Driving without Insurance in Thompson's Station, TN?

Driving without insurance is illegal in Tennessee. If caught, you can face penalties including:

  • A Class C misdemeanor conviction on your record
  • A fine of $300
  • The suspension of your driver's license and vehicle registration until you provide proof of insurance
  • Fees, including a $65 license reinstatement fee and a $50 fee to the Tennessee safety commissioner to get your driving privileges back
  • The requirement to maintain an SR-22 (Proof of Insurance) form for three years
  • If you are a repeat offender, you may be required to take a defensive driving course and retake your driver's license exam

If you cause an accident while uninsured, the infraction is bumped up to a Class A misdemeanor. If convicted, in addition to the consequences mentioned above, you can face:

  • Incarceration for up to one year
  • A fine of $2,500
  • The need to cover any property damage or injuries you may have caused to others in the collision

Furthermore, an uninsured driving conviction puts you in a high-risk driver group with insurance companies. This means you can be looking at higher car insurance rates when you purchase a policy.

Despite these penalties, approximately one in five motorists in this state are driving without insurance. This is one of the highest rates of uninsured drivers in the country:

  • Percentage of US drivers who are uninsured: 13.0%
  • Percentage of Tennessee drivers who are uninsured: 20.0%

If you are in a collision caused by an uninsured driver, that person is responsible for covering your property damage and medical costs. Unfortunately, this money can be extremely difficult to collect. That is why uninsured motorist insurance, which is optional, can be so beneficial.

If your car insurance policy includes uninsured motorist insurance, your insurance provider will compensate you for any property damage and injuries you may have sustained in the accident. This saves you from the need to go through lengthy legal channels to collect what is owed to you.
